## Webhook Delivery Retries — Tollvane Platform

Tollvane retries failed webhook deliveries with exponential backoff: 1m, 5m, 30m, 2h, then hourly for 24 hours. A delivery counts as failed on any non-2xx response or 10s timeout. Release managers can replay dead-lettered events via the replay endpoint in the ops console. Replay requests must authenticate with the bearer token below.

login token, yajeg-fawif: eyJhbGciOiJIUzI1NiIsInR5cCI6IkpXVCJ9.eyJzdWIiOiIEdPQYnZXaZIn0.HSRTnYZBx0Qc

## Step 4: Switch the invoice renderer

Point tenants at the new Paperlark PDF renderer. Old templates render unchanged; margins are now metric. If a customer reports clipped totals, re-run the job once before escalating. Verify one sample invoice per tenant. The renderer requires the following configuration values.

config for yahof-tajop:
zorath:
  pin: 7493
  metrics_host: metrics.zorath.tolvaqsys.internal
  tenant: praiel
  seal: seal_fd9cd4f1

## Tuning

Portionwright's scaler rounds ingredient quantities to avoid absurd outputs (no one measures 3.1416 eggs). Rounding thresholds, unit-conversion precision, and the batch-size cap interact: changing one without the others produces drift in nested sub-recipes. Don't touch these without running the golden-recipe suite in `tests/golden/`. Yields above the cap are split into multiple batches automatically. Current constants, validated against the Tarnwick test kitchen corpus, are below.

tuning table, bawep-fawip:
TIERS = {
    "oliys": 90,
    "fenir": 715,
    "druox": 382,
    "juldor": 48,
    "jorax": 352,
    "rusax": 976,
    "oliael": 868,
}

Handover: Quillbase wiki RBAC

For the review: Quillbase enforces three roles — reader, editor, admin — mapped from Northgale SSO groups at login. Role checks happen server-side on every page write; reads are cached five minutes. No per-page overrides exist yet. The enforcement layer is driven entirely by the following configuration values.

settings of fahag-haduf:
[ulaox]
port = 8443
region = south-2
host = ulaox.lumiccorp.internal
timeout_ms = 500
retries = 8